Knockout queens Guardian Group Pride of Villa and ace player Latonia Blackman are one game away from achieving local netball glory after crushing Wow Shottas 66-34 when Division one action continued on Wednesday night at the Netball Stadium.

That result carried Villa to a 5-0 record and a maximum 25 points with the rescheduled match against St Barnabas being the sole threat to a first league crown.

In addition, Blackman, who shot 34 goals from 35 attempts before taking a sit down, is 21 goals away from reaching 200 for 2019.

The newly promoted Shottas were always going to be in trouble against the smoking Villa and that looked grimmer with former Barbados netballer and basketballer Wanda Agard-Belgrave sitting out the first three quarters. (KB)
